WebThe Siemens 14FUF32A* is a 3-phase non-reversing motor starter with an ESP200 13-52 Amp overload relay. This NEMA Size 2 starter can start 3 -phase motors up to 25 HP on 460 VAC or up to 15 HP on 230 VAC. WebJul 1, 1996 · The graph below shows typical overload tripping curves for NEMA Class 10 and Class 20 overload relays. NEMA-rated overload relays are classified by how quickly they must trip at 600% of rated tripping current.
